The Sign Guy Salary

How Much Does The Sign Guy Pay for employees?

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at The Sign Guy in the United States is $75,904.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$36. Salaries at The Sign Guy typically range from $66,749 to $86,135 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. The Sign Guy’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Lancaster?

Understanding the cost of living near Lancaster is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at The Sign Guy.
Lancaster's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.1 (2.9% less expensive than US average; same as PA average). South Central PA city, Amish country, housing near US avg. RRTA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from The Sign Guy,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,100 - $1,600+ A significant portion of The Sign Guy sal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$160 - $260 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$56 (RRT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$410 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,456 - $3,816+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
